In 1998, he made his debut as an independent director with '' Oru Maravathoor Kanavu'', which starred Mammootty and was scripted by Sreenivasan. Producer Siyad Koker asked Lal Jose to direct a film for him. The film Oru Maravathoor Kanavu was a success for him. In 2002 Lal Jose, teaming up with screenwriter '' Ranjan Pramod'', who had earlier scripted '' Randaam Bhavam'', came up with '' Meesa Madhavan'', which was a milestone in his career along with that of Dileep. '' Meesa Madhavan'' was a hit and established Dileep in the industry. But Lal Jose proved his critics wrong in the year 2005 with '' Chanthupottu'', starring Dileep. The box-office success of '' Chanthupottu'' took Lal Jose's career to new heights. In 2006, Lal Jose directed '' Achanurangatha Veedu'', a low-budget film, which failed to bring audiences to the movie halls, though it won critical appreciation. In 2006, Jose's film '' Classmates'' was released without much publicity, with no big stars, but became the highest-grossing film in Malayalam, until its record was broken by '' Twenty:20'' two years later. In 2007, he did '' Arabikkatha'', with Sreenivasan in a leading role. '' Arabikkatha'' was critically and commercially a big hit. His next movie was '' Mulla'', starring Dileep. In 2009, Lal Jose directed '' Neelathamara'', written by M. T. Vasudevan Nair, which was a remake of the 30-year-old movie with the same name. It was accepted well by the critics and the masses. He directed a story with Mammootty as lead in '' Kerala Cafe'' in 2010. He then directed the hit film '' Elsamma Enna Aankutty'' without multistars.
